2V Features • 100% Solid State • Low Drive Power Requirements (TTL/CMOS Compatible) • No Moving Parts • High Reliability • Arc-Free With No Snubbing Circuits • 3750Vrms Input/Output Isolation • No EMI/RFI Generation • Machine Insertable, Wave Solderable Applications • Security • Sensor Circuitry • Instrumentation • Multiplexers • Data Acquisition • Electronic Switching • I/O Subsystems • Aerospace • Industrial Controls Description The CPC1317 is a single-pole normally open (1-Form-A) solid state relay with bi-directional transient voltage suppressor (TVS) relay protection, which is designed to meet the requirements of EN50130-4 (installation class 3).
The relay output is constructed with efficient MOSFET switches and photovoltaic die that use Clare's patented OptoMOS architecture.
The input, a highly efficient GaAlAS infrared LED, controls the optically coupled output.
The CPC1317 is available in an 8-pin, space-saving surface-mount package.
